亚洲免费乱码视频,日韩 欧美 国产 动漫 一区,97在线观看免费视频播国产,中文字幕亚洲图片

      1. <legend id="ppnor"></legend>

      2. 
        
        <sup id="ppnor"><input id="ppnor"></input></sup>
        <s id="ppnor"></s>

        深入理解JQuery循環(huán)綁定事件

        字號:


            下面小編就為大家?guī)硪黄钊肜斫釰Query循環(huán)綁定事件。小編覺得挺不錯的,現(xiàn)在就分享給大家,也給大家做個參考。
            深入理解JQuery循環(huán)綁定事件
            <html>
              <head>
                <title></title>
                <script type="text/javascript" src="http://ajax.googleapis.com/ajax/libs/jquery/1.4.2/jquery.min.js"></script>
              </head>
              <body>
                <script type="text/javascript">
                  $(document).ready(function () {
                    var array = [0, 1, 2, 3];
                    // 1.
                     
                    // 始終彈出3, 因為function() {} 并沒有被立即解析,直到調(diào)用的時候才被解析,這時index已經(jīng)是3了。
                    // 2.
                     
                    // 立即彈出0, 1, 2, 3,因為使用了function() {}(index)立即被解析,遇到alert,就立即彈出來了。
                    // 3.
                     
                    // 正確執(zhí)行,點擊btn0,彈出0,點擊btn1,彈出1...
                    // 1.因為function(i) {}(index)是被立即解析的,所以i依次送入的是0, 1, 2, 3
                    // 2.內(nèi)部沒有直接alert,是因為不想立即執(zhí)行,想點擊時再執(zhí)行,所以返回了一個函數(shù)出去。
                    // 4.
                    for (var index in array) {
                      $("#btn" + index).bind("click", {index: index}, clickHandler);
                    }
                    function clickHandler(event) {
                      var index = event.data.index;
                      var item = array[index];
                      alert(item);
                    }
                    // 正確執(zhí)行,點擊btn0,彈出0,點擊btn1,彈出1...
                    // 利用了event.data,因為index在綁定的時候已經(jīng)被持久化到event.data中了,所以響應的時候我們可以取到。
                  });
                 
                </script>
                <input type="button" id="btn0" value="btn0" />
                <input type="button" id="btn1" value="btn1" />
                <input type="button" id="btn2" value="btn2" />
                <input type="button" id="btn3" value="btn3" />    
              </body>
            </html>
            以上這篇深入理解JQuery循環(huán)綁定事件就是小編分享給大家的全部內(nèi)容了,希望能給大家一個參考